Abstract
In graph theory, topological indices and domination parameters are essential topics. A dominating set for a graph G=(V(G),E(G)) is a subset D of V(G) such that every vertex not in D is adjacent to at least one vertex of D introduced novel topological indices known as domination topological indices. In this research work, we found exact values to determine Sombor index of some families of graphs including the join and corona product. Some bounds for these new topological indices were also found. Likewise, we defined the significance of the Sombor index in predicting the physicochemical properties of butane derivatives. Copyright © 2023 by SPC.
